๐ฐ Trading Costs & Fees
Tradeview operates primarily through two main account types for its Forex and CFD offerings, catering to different trading styles:
The XLev Account (Spread-Only)
Ideal for standard traders and those just starting out, this account has an accessible $100 minimum deposit requirement. It charges zero commissions, building the broker's fee entirely into the spread. It provides straightforward pricing while still offering highly competitive quotes derived from their liquidity pools.
The ILC Account (Commission + Spread)
Built for high-volume traders, scalpers, and algorithmic systems, this account is where Tradeview truly shines. It requires a $1,000 minimum deposit but drops the commission down to an elite $2.50 per standard lot, per side ($5.00 round turn). Combined with raw spreads averaging near zero on major pairs during active hours, this ranks Tradeview among the cheapest execution venues globally.
Non-Trading Fees
Deposits & Withdrawals: 0% fee on standard funding methods. However, international bank wires may incur standard processing fees from intermediate banks.
Inactivity Fee: Tradeview is very trader-friendly in this regard, generally avoiding punitive inactivity fees for dormant accounts.
๐ฅ๏ธ Platforms & Tools
The platform lineup is where Tradeview completely separates itself from standard retail brokers. They do not force all assets into a single platform; instead, they provide specialized tools based on the market you are trading:
Forex & CFDs: Traders can choose between MT4, MT5, cTrader, and Currenex. We highly recommend cTrader for the most seamless integration with their raw ILC pricing and advanced algorithmic capabilities.
US Equities (DMA): Stock traders get access to Sterling Trader Pro, DAS Trader, and EQView. These are the exact platforms used by proprietary trading firms, offering advanced hotkeys, Level 2 windows, and direct routing options to specific US exchanges.
Futures & Options: Tradeview integrates with CQG Trader and CQG Desktop, the gold standard for low-latency futures execution, advanced QuoteBoards, and DOM (Depth of Market) trading.
Execution Quality: Phenomenal. The ILC aggregates pricing from dozens of prime brokers, ensuring razor-thin spreads and rapid execution ideal for automated systems.
๐ Tradable Assets
Tradeview segments its offerings to provide the best possible execution for each specific market.
Forex & CFDs: Over 100 instruments, including major, minor, and exotic FX pairs, global indices, metals, and energies.
US Equities: Direct Market Access to thousands of real shares on major US exchanges (Apple, Tesla, Netflix, etc.). You are trading the actual underlying asset, not just a CFD.
Futures & Options: Access to over 40 global futures exchanges (CME, EUREX, CBOT, etc.). You are trading real futures contracts with deep, exchange-level liquidity.

๐ก๏ธ Regulation, Trust, & Safety
Tradeview holds a long-standing reputation built over two decades. For its global clientele (Rest of World), the broker operates under Tradeview Ltd., which is regulated by the Cayman Islands Monetary Authority (CIMA).
Is your money safe? Yes. Tradeview segregates client funds with reputable Tier-1 banking institutions. Operating under CIMA allows Tradeview to offer highly flexible trading conditions while still adhering to strict operational and auditing standards.
